Italian Inspired Thanksgiving Menu
DRINKS
- Cranberry Limoncello Spritzer (Snappy Gourmet) – This refreshing lemon cocktail is perfect to go with a heavy meal.
- The Italian American (Little Sugar Snaps) – An easy bourbon, Campari, and amaro cocktail that would be perfect for a Thanksgiving meal.
APPETIZERS
- Sundried Tomato & Basil Spread (Snappy Gourmet) – Only 5 ingredients in this simple spread including cream cheese, Italian shredded cheese, sundried tomatoes, basil, and garlic. Serve with vegetables, crostini, or crackers.
- Chicken Parmesan Sausage Bites (Snappy Gourmet) – A quick low carb appetizer with only 4 ingredients including chicken sausage, tomato sauce, fresh mozzarella balls, and fresh basil leaves.
- Fennel Au Gratin with Ricotta Forte Mousse (A Taste for Travel) – If you’re looking for more of a gourmet plated appetizer, this gorgeous Fennel Au Gratin is perfect for you. Fresh fennel is topped with almonds and baked and served with a delicious ricotta mousse.
- Prosciutto Wrapped Prunes (G-Free Foodie) – Only 4 ingredients in this simple appetizer including dried prunes, Parmesan cheese, pecans, and prosciutto. Easy!
- The Best Italian Green Salad with Homemade Dressing (Cooking with Mamma C) – A light Italian salad and a great way to start your Thanksgiving dinner.
- 5 Ingredient Ricotta Cheese Balls (Carve Your Craving) – These little cheese balls are ready in less than 30 minutes and only 5 ingredients. So quick and easy!
BREAD
- Italian Parmesan Rolls (Snappy Gourmet) – Simple dinner rolls made from scratch in an hour. These soft and fluffy rolls are a family favorite.
- Italian Beer Bread (Snappy Gourmet) – Full of Italian seasoning, this beer bread is perfect for something a little different at a holiday meal.
- Mashed Potato Focaccia (Snappy Gourmet) – Perfect for Thanksgiving with premade mashed potatoes, or make the bread the day after Thanksgiving with leftover mashed potatoes.
SIDES
- Ricotta Mashed Potatoes (Snappy Gourmet) – You won’t believe how easy these mashed potatoes are to make in your microwave in minutes. Yes, your microwave!
- Italian Green Beans (Snappy Gourmet) – If oven space is tight, these green beans are perfect because you make them in a skillet on your stovetop.
- Chestnut Stuffing (She Loves Biscotti) – A delicious homemade stuffing with sweet Italian sausage, fennel, and chestnuts.
- Garlicky Broccoli Rabe (Big Flavors from a Tiny Kitchen) – Another green vegetable option for Thanksgiving! You just need broccoli rabe, olive oil, garlic, and a little salt and red pepper flakes for this vegetable side dish.
- Layered Italian Baked Mac and Cheese (Vikalinka) – This yummy looking mac and cheese could make a great side or main dish for an Italian inspired Thanksgiving. It combines creamy macaroni and cheese with a rich Italian Bolognese sauce.
- Mushroom Risotto (Savory with Soul) – A great side dish or even main dish that you could make vegetarian.
- Shredded Brussels Sprouts with Pancetta and Pecorino (Pina Bresciani) – A warm Brussels sprouts salad with shredded Brussels sprouts, pancetta, and pecorino.
MAINS
- Tuscan Style Roasted Turkey (Heidi’s Home Cooking)- Italian flavors are perfect on this easy-roasted turkey.
- Classic Lasagna (This Wife Cooks) – What’s an American Italian holiday without lasagna? This classic pasta dish is a great way to feed a crowd or a hungry family. This Italian pasta dish for Thanksgiving is a must.
- Cheese Manicotti (Entertaining with Beth) – Similar to lasagna and another classic Italian pasta dish that is great for any Italian holiday meal.
- Fettuccine Alfredo (Snappy Gourmet) – This decadent pasta dish is great as a main dish or side. The homemade Alfredo sauce is the best and ready in like 15 minutes.
DESSERTS
- Pumpkin Cannoli (Snappy Gourmet) – A delicious homemade pumpkin cannoli filling for store-bought cannoli shells. Or make your own shells.
- Cannoli Pie (Snappy Gourmet) – Since Thanksgiving is all about the pies, try this simple Italian-inspired pie with all the delicious flavors of cannoli including ricotta, cinnamon, orange, and chocolate.
- Italian Style Pumpkin Cheesecake (Seasoned Sprinkles) – A delicious cheesecake with Italian mascarpone cheese.
- Pumpkin Cannoli Dip (Snappy Gourmet) – An easy dessert dip that is great with fruit, graham crackers, Cannoli Chips, or even cookies. You can serve it all in one bowl or serve in little cups like these Mini Cannoli Dip Cups.
- Italian Apple Pie (Marcellina in Cucina) – This gorgeous Italian inspired apple pie with a no-fail pastry crust is sure to be a family favorite.
- Classic Panna Cotta (Taco and Tiramisu) – A classic Italian dessert. Would be delicious with a fall-themed sauce like a cranberry dessert sauce.
